dc.description.abstractThe report presented on the ways of coordination and harmonization of the various postal and telecommunication unions and on the different bi-lateral and multi-lateral agreements. It further raised other important matters concerning African cooperation and on how to create harmonization and coordination of the different national and regional systems of land, sea and air transport with a view of achieving African cooperation.en
